Did some online research, but it appears they're keeping things under wraps pretty well, at least as far as major leaks are concerned. It's in the early stages now, however shooting was delayed due to the war (may be up and running by now however). It's slated for a July 23 2004 release as of now. The rest of what I've been able to find is as follows:

1.) (12/10/02) The title of this project is currently just 'Fury Road', with apparently no mention of 'Mad Max' (much like how 'The Road Warrior' doesn't mention 'Mad Max' either), (1/31/03) The official title is 'Mad Max: Fury Road.

2.) (12/10/02) Before 20th Century Fox gave it an energetic $104 million greenlight, this project had previously been struggling for life at Universal Pictures

3.) (6/14/00) Mel will indeed be back continue; in a recent IGN interview, he said that he will be back. Perhaps if this film is set in a far future beyond the first three, Gibson would merely be playing the descendent (or whatever)? (9/25/02) Jeffrey Wells of MoviePoopShoot.com reports that he's heard that Gibson plans on starring in this film sometime in 2003 after he wraps up his third film as director, The Passion, starring James Caviezel as Jesus. There have also long been rumors that Heath Ledger might costar as Max's son. (12/10/02) "Variety" has confirmed that Mel Gibson has signed on, with his salary expected to be in the $25 million range. (1/8/03) Sydney's "Herald Sun" newspaper reported last week that Robert Downey Jr. may be recruited by Gibson to costar, since they enjoyed working together on Air America and The Singing Detective. The same article mentions the possibility that Emil Minty and Tina Turner may return as the Feral Kid and Aunty Entity, respectively. Please note, however, that all three of those names are completely unconfirmed.

4.) There are no firm details about the premise of this film, except that it *is* to star Mel Gibson as the aging post-apocalyptic hero, Mad Max, with a young actor possibly costarring as his son (or the "Feral Kid"). Filming: Production is scheduled to start in September, 2003 on location in Namibia on a budget of $104 million. There will also be some filming on sets at Fox Studios in Sydney, Australia.

5.) George Miller back to write and direct.

That's about all I've found and these were facts that were consistant over several sources, so it sounds at least fairly solid though it's still not much.
